Tinsman Quality Room and Board; Conditional Use Permit 15-CUP-11. Located at 220 E. 13th Street City of Beaumont PLANNING COMMISSION MINUTES February 09, 2016 Page 2 of 3 Public Hearing opened at 6:15 p.m. No Speakers Public Hearing closed at 6:16 p.m. Motion to Deny Conditional Use Permit No. 15-CUP-11, subject to the finding that the project may be detrimental to the health, safety and general welfare of the community and neighborhood based on the Beaumont Police Department recommendation by Commissioner Tinker Second by Commissioner Dale Approved motion to deny by unanimous vote Vice Chairman Smith absent c. Conditional Use Permit No. 15-CUP-13, for the construction of a 7,180 square foot Church Multipurpose Building located at 1345 Palm Avenue. Staff report given by Planner, Kyle Warsinski. Public Hearing opened at 6:25 p.m. Gabriel Isaia – representing the Beaumont Seventh Day Adventist Church answered questions of the commission. John Jones - Expressed his concern of traffic. Public Hearing closed at 6:32 p.m. Motion to approve Conditional Use Permit 15-CUP-13, subject to the proposed conditions of approval with the findings stated herein by Commissioner Rearick Second by Commissioner Dale Approve by unanimous vote Chairman Smith absent d. Plot Plan No. 15-PP-05 (Seasons), Request for a 38 unit Affordable Housing Rental Complex Located on the West side of Illinois Ave at 7th Street. Staff report given by Planning Director, Rebecca Deming Public Hearing opened at 6:38 p.m. Pam Lindgren – Representing the sellers of the property as their realtor, in support of the project. Michael De La Torre – Representing the applicant and answered the questions of the commission. Public Hearing closed at 6:43 p.m. City of Beaumont PLANNING COMMISSION MINUTES February 09, 2016 Page 3 of 3 Public Hearing re-opened at 6:46 p.m. Chairman St. Martin asked the applicant to create a focus group of the individuals that could potentially utilize this facility and get their input before finalizing. Public Hearing closed at 6:47 p.m. Motion to approve Plot Plan 15-PP-05, subject to the proposed conditions of approval with the findings stated herein and recommend to Council approval of a density bonus agreement subject to the terms in the Beaumont Municipal Code and subject to City Attorney approval by Commissioner Tinker Second by Commissioner Rearick Approved by unanimous vote Chairman Smith absent Requests to re-open public hearing Public Hearing opened at 6:48 p.m. John Jones - Requesting a stop sign be installed at Palm and Thirteenth St. Public Hearing closed at 6:52 p.m. Planning Director Comments: Welcomed the new Commissioner Rearick.
